What Are the Technical Specifications for Each Coating Option, Especially Regarding Corrosion Resistance Against My Specific Food Contents?

Understanding the technical specifications 3 for each coating option is like getting the blueprint for success. I always prioritize corrosion resistance, as this ensures the longevity and quality of our packaging.

Each coating type has unique specifications. White enamel offers robust corrosion protection and is widely used for its durability; gold enamel provides premium corrosion resistance with aesthetic beauty; clear lacquer prioritizes visibility and moderate corrosion protection, while matte finishes are visually appealing with comparable rust resistance. The protection level largely depends on the coating material and application process.

Cross-Section of Anti-Corrosion Technology

Delving deeper into technical details, the choice of coating must consider factors such as chemical composition, thickness, and curing processes. When it comes to corrosion resistance, white and gold enamels are often formulated with epoxy and phenolic resins designed to withstand harsh environments. Their application ensures a layer that’s both protective and decorative. Clear lacquers, made from acrylics or nitrocellulose, may be less robust but offer the advantage of transparency. Whether matte or glossy, the finish affects the overall durability and efficacy. 4

Technical Specifications and Corrosion Resistance

Coating Type Material Composition Corrosion Resistance Suggested Use   
White Enamel Epoxy/Acrylic        High                  Exterior/Interior
Gold Enamel  Epoxy Phenolic        Very High            Luxury Products
Clear Lacquer Acrylic/Nitrocellulose Moderate            Branding       
Matte Finish Varies                Comparable            Modern Aesthetics

The choice should heavily depend on the specific environment your product will face, such as exposure to acids, moisture, or salts from certain food contents. Evaluating these factors keeps your Easy Open Ends effective against their operating conditions. 5

Do Your Coating Options, Including BPA-NI, Meet FDA 21 CFR 175.300 and EU Food Contact Regulations for My Global Market Needs?

Certifications and regulations can often seem overwhelming, but understanding them is a part of my diligence as a procurement manager. Meeting these standards is non-negotiable for our global market needs. 6

BPA-NI coatings provided, such as those of white and gold enamel, are formulated to comply with FDA 21 CFR 175.300 and relevant EU regulations, ensuring food safety across borders. Clear lacquers and matte finishes undergo strict testing to meet these global standards. Compliance with these regulations means the coatings are deemed safe for food contact by U.S. and EU authorities.
Global Regulatory Compliance Scene

Globally, regulatory compliance is a critical checkpoint. According to FDA and EU standards, BPA-NI (Bisphenol A – Non-Intentionally added) coatings are developed to exclude harmful substances, ensuring consumer safety while maintaining excellent protective properties. 7 These standards govern the types of resins and additives used, making sure they don’t migrate into food. Staying compliant also involves rigorous in-house testing and external audits, ensuring that all packaging materials stand the test of both consumer safety and legal frameworks.

How Do the Different Coating Options Impact the Unit Cost of My Easy Open Ends, and What is Your Cost Advantage from China?

Cost considerations 8 play a major part in any procurement strategy. I always look for ways to optimize spending without compromising on quality.

The cost of coatings varies with material and application complexity. White enamel is generally cost-effective, while gold enamels can be pricier due to their premium appeal. Clear lacquer and matte can offer a balanced cost depending on specifications. Manufacturing in China often provides a cost advantage, due to scale and efficient production processes. 

Cost and China Manufacturing Advantages

Taking a precise look at costs, disparities often emerge from materials used, production techniques, and labor requirements. Gold enamels demand more resource-intensive processes, raising the cost. Production efficiency in China, supported by a skilled workforce and advanced technology, often means lower costs passed on to you. 9 This results in competitive pricing without sacrificing the quality of coatings.
